Finish the localdb move to PerformanceManager

This finishes the LocalDB migration to PerformanceManager. This
migration has been done by copying the code and now that the migration
is done it's also time to remove the previous version (it's hard to
keep both versions at the same time and to then remove the old version
in a later CL).

Logo Chromium

Chromium is an open-source browser project that aims to build a safer, faster, and more stable way for all users to experience the web.

The project's web site is https://www.chromium.org.

Documentation in the source is rooted in docs/README.md.

For historical reasons, there are some small top level directories. Now the guidance is that new top level directories are for product (e.g. Chrome, Android WebView, Ash). Even if these products have multiple executables, the code should be in subdirectories of the product.
